Before Tinder, There Was Dateline

Before Tinder, There Was Dateline

Apps Life Tech

Operation Match was a computer dating service started at Harvard in 1965 by two undergraduates, that paired students together for dates for $3 a pop. Students filled in questionnaires which were processed by an IBM 1401 before receiving the names and telephone numbers of their matches in the post.
